yngwie (24278) reviewed Peacock Ale from Lindesnes Brygghus 4 years ago
Appearance - 8 | Aroma - 6 | Flavor - 6 | Texture - 8 | Overall - 6.5
Bottle. A clear golden colored beer with a small white head. Quite malty aroma with a good fruityness. Bread, pale malts, caramel, pine cones, lemon zest, grass and a hint of dusty cellar. It's medium bodied, nicely carbonated and with a good bitterness. The flavor has pine cones, lemon zest and grapefruit up front, some grass and hay follows, and in the back there's caramel and some white bread. Medium length finish. A quite decent one, sure better than feared. 211231
